Ash is less frequent on the aft of Freedom Class ships, as the Aft cabins have a superstructure over it. It's not like some of the very open balconies on smaller ships. We've never seen ash on the Liberty afts, whereas we have on Enchantment and Vision. You can also point it out to your cabin steward, as they will take care of it every day, if it's there.
